I am md .moniruzzaman from Bangladesh .I am couses by brain vein bleeding our Bangladeshi neurology doctor suggest me to used clip by surgery .but I want to recover this problem by madicine is it possible .
Male | 53
You can continue medicine as prescribed by your doctor but not to rely on just that. Mostly, surgery happens to be the commonest method to treat this life threatening condition. I suggest to get a second opinion from another neurosurgeon and discuss your case to get specific treatment advice for your situation.
